> NPE in dispatcher cleanup when FilterDispatcher is used in a portlet
> --------------------------------------------------------------------
>
>                 Key: WW-2523
>                 URL: https://issues.apache.org/struts/browse/WW-2523
>             Project: Struts 2
>          Issue Type: Bug
>          Components: Dispatch Filter, Plugin - Portlet
>    Affects Versions: 2.0.11, 2.1.0
>         Environment: JBoss Portal 2.6.4, Struts 2.1.1
>            Reporter: Nils-Helge Garli
>             Fix For: Future
>
>         Attachments: FilterDispatcher.diff, stackTrace_failure.txt, 
> stackTrace_ok.txt
>
>
> When the FilterDispatcher is configured in web.xml, it does cleanup first, 
> then JSR168Dispatcher does cleanup, and for some reason, the ThreadLocal 
> variable (the actual ThreadLocal variable, not the value it contain) is null. 
> I don't know if this is an issue only in JBoss.
